Take the time to learn manual passing. You won't regret it. I have everything on manual except player switching on air balls and shooting I have on semi because my fingers get stupid and I blow some easy chances on manual when the computer isn't sure which player I'm going to shoot with and switches me a bunch on balls across. Manual passing opens up so much more of the game though. The ability to play the ball into space instead of right at a teammate or at whatever angle the computer wants to take you on through balls makes a huge difference. You don't realize how limited you are with auto passing until you've used manual. And it doesn't take nearly as long to learn as you'd think. You'll be pretty awful the first game or two, but you should be able to complete most simple passes after that, then the chances will start coming as you get more comfortable. I'd say that within 5 or 6 games it'll feel like second nature and you'll never again have to deal with the annoyance of an opportunity being blown because the computer picked the wrong guy for you to pass to. And the feeling of perfectly weighting a through ball is awesome. Plus, it'll just make you a better human being in general.
